Chloroform can be toxic if inhaled or swallowed. Exposure to chloroform may also … WebPure chloroform boils at 61°, and has a specific gravity of 150 at 15.5°. It is prone, however, to decompose slightly under the action of air and light, and a small quantity of alcohol is usually added as a preservative. WebApr 14, 2024 · Chloroform is a volatile and colorless liquid with a sweet smell. It is relatively unreactive and miscible with most organic solvents and is produced by the action of bleaching powder on alcohol or acetone. Furthermore, chloroform is used as anesthesia during surgical operations and as a common solvent for laboratory purposes.
